- There will be 2 round robins posted each month.
- The 2nd and 4rd Monday of the month
- Each pattern/post will be for 1 row of the quilt.
- Patchwork Round Robin will last for 4 months. Last round robin post will be in September.
How Each Round Robin Will Work:
- When the 2nd Monday and 4th Monday comes you visit here and find the new post with the new pattern. {I will be the swap boss}
- There will be a quick intro to the designer of the sides
- You will then add the new border designs to YOUR OWN BLOCK!!! —doesn’t this sound nice? You are in charge of your own fabric, colors, and time.
- Share the photos in the Round Robin Gallery {this is a bit different from earlier round robins– you will need to register to post your photos- registration is FREE}
- There will be a Bi-Monthly Drawing and Winner!! Each time there is a designer/row there will be a drawing.

- Designs can be pieced, paper pieced, embroidery or applique. You will need to provide the templates if those are needed.
- Cotton, wool or embroidery will be fine. Just make sure we know what we need in a material list.
- The row doesn’t need to be send to the previous rows.
- Rows can be any size up to 8″ high. The width has to end up at least 52″- 60″ {finished size}. We will fill in the slack at the end. We don’t need to end up with a king size quilt, or do we? No, just kidding.

FAQ’S Of Round Robin #3
What is a Round Robin quilt?
A Round Robin quilt involves multiple quilters adding borders or sections to a central block, creating a collaborative and unique design.
Do I need special tools to participate?
Basic quilting tools like a rotary cutter, ruler, and sewing machine are enough. Optional tools, like corner trimmers, can help with precision.
Can beginners participate in a Round Robin quilt?
Absolutely! It’s a fun way to learn and grow your skills while collaborating with more experienced quilters.
Can I choose my own fabrics for each round?
Yes! Feel free to select fabrics that match your style, but coordinating colors with previous rounds can enhance the overall look.
